Which type of cells help in the immune response by producing antibodies?

  1. Neutrophils

  2. Plasma cells

  3. Natural killer cells

  4. Dendritic cells

The correct answer is: Plasma cells

Plasma cells are a type of white blood cell that play a crucial role in the immune response by producing antibodies, which are proteins that specifically target and neutralize pathogens such as bacteria and viruses. When an antigen, which is any substance that can provoke an immune response, is recognized by the immune system, B cells are activated. These B cells then differentiate into plasma cells, which arrange themselves to produce large quantities of antibodies that are secreted into the bloodstream. This process is fundamental for adaptive immunity, as it allows the body to remember and respond more effectively to previously encountered pathogens. The other types of cells mentioned have different roles in the immune response. Neutrophils are primarily involved in the innate immune response, acting as the first line of defense against infections but do not produce antibodies. Natural killer cells are also part of the innate immune system and are primarily involved in the destruction of infected or cancerous cells rather than antibody production. Dendritic cells serve as antigen-presenting cells that help activate T cells, playing a critical role in initiating the adaptive immune response, but they do not produce antibodies themselves. Thus, plasma cells are distinctly recognized for their role in antibody production in the immune response.
